在区块链与Web3金融日益全球化的背景下,稳定币USDC因其与美元1:1锚定的特性,成为跨境资金流转、数字资产投资和去中心化应用交互的核心工具。对于需要从外网渠道(即非内地主流交易所或非法币直接兑换通道)进行USDC充值的用户而言,了解其操作流程、通道选择以及合规边界,是保障资金安全与效率的关键。本文将系统梳理外网USDC充值的核心方法、关键步骤与潜在注意事项。
首先,理解充值渠道。常见的“外网”通道通常指去中心化钱包(如MetaMask、Trust Wallet)、欧美合规交易所(如Coinbase、Binance US、Kraken)以及跨链桥(如Arbitrum、Optimism、Polygon等Layer2网络)。用户需根据自身需求选择:是希望通过交易所的法币入金(如美元电汇或信用卡)兑换USDC后提现至钱包,还是通过P2P对手方在链上直接接收。
其次,明确充值流程的标准化步骤。第一步:充值前务必确认目标钱包支持的区块链网络类型(如ERC-20、Solana、Polygon等)。不同链的USDC合约地址不同,若选错网络将导致资产永久损失。例如,若交易所提现选择TRC-20,但钱包地址为ERC-20,则无法到账。第二步:在交易所完成USDC提现操作时,务必仔细核对收款地址的完整性,避免被剪贴板病毒篡改。建议手动输入或从官方平台复制并多次核对前六位和后四位。第三步:关注链上确认时间。ERC-20网络通常需数十秒至几分钟,而Layer2网络(如Arbitrum)则更快速,但部分交易所对提现手续费设置较高门槛。
另一个核心问题是合规性。从外网进行USDC充值,用户需自行承担兑换与转入的法律与税务风险。不同国家对稳定币的监管差异显著,例如美国FinCEN要求提供KYC信息,而部分离岸交易所则限制美国IP。建议用户仅使用持有合规牌照的托管服务商,避免使用无明确法律实体的DEX(去中心化交易所)进行大额充值,以免触发反洗钱风控。同时,保留完整的充值证明(如哈希、订单号、邮件通知),以便在账户审计或税务申报时提供依据。
最后,安全与成本控制。外网USDC充值的隐性成本包括:交易所提现手续费(固定或按比例)、矿工费(取决于链拥挤度,建议在非高峰期操作)、以及潜在的汇率损失(若通过USDT中转)。建议小额测试后再进行大额操作。此外,警惕“假USDC”空投或钓鱼合约;任何要求你授权“approve”非官方合约的请求都应拒绝。存储时推荐使用硬件钱包(如Ledger、Trezor)或冷钱包多签方案。
总结而言,外网USDC充值是一项门槛适中但容错率极低的链上操作。从网络选择、地址核对到合规留痕,每一步都需要严谨对待。养成“先测试,再主力”的习惯,并定期检查钱包授权合约,可有效规避绝大多数资产风险。合规、安全、高效是实现跨链稳定币充值的三大基石。
在加密货币的广阔世界中,USDC(USD Coin)无疑是一个极为特殊的存在。它既不像比特币那样价格剧烈波动,也不像以太坊那样承载着复杂的智能合约生态。USDC本质上是一种稳定币,其核心使命是模拟美元的价值,将现实世界的法币与数字世界无缝连接。对于许多刚刚接触数字货币的投资者而言,理解USDC的运作原理,往往是踏入加密金融大门的第一步。
USDC由Circle公司联合加密货币交易所Coinbase共同创立的Centre联盟发行。与依赖算法或资产储备池的某些稳定币不同,USDC采取的是完全抵押模式。这意味着,每发行一个USDC,发行方就必须在受监管的银行账户中存入等额的美元资产。这种1:1的储备金机制,理论上保证了USDC的价值能够始终锚定在1美元附近。用户可以通过合规的交易平台,随时将美元兑换成USDC,或者将USDC赎回为美元,这一过程通常被称为“铸币”与“销毁”。
USDC的出现,解决了加密货币世界的两大痛点:波动性与流动性。在传统的加密货币交易中,由于币价剧烈波动,交易者往往需要频繁进行法币兑换,这不仅耗时,而且成本高昂。USDC充当了一个价值稳定的“数字中间人”。当市场行情不明朗时,投资者可以快速将手中的比特币、以太坊换成USDC,从而锁定利润或规避风险,而无需将资金撤回到传统的银行账户。这大大提升了加密市场的交易效率和资本利用率。
从应用场景来看,USDC远不止是一种交易工具。在去中心化金融(DeFi)领域,USDC是最核心的底层资产之一。用户可以将其存入借贷协议(如Aave、Compound)中赚取利息,也可以在去中心化交易所(如Uniswap)中提供流动性,获取交易手续费分成。此外,越来越多的跨境支付、国际贸易和企业薪资结算开始采用USDC,因为它具备到账速度快(几乎即时)、转账成本低、不受传统银行营业时间限制等天然优势。对于在全球范围内开展业务的企业来说,USDC提供了一种比传统SWIFT电汇更加高效的替代方案。
当然,投资或使用USDC也并非毫无风险。最核心的风险在于“信任”与“合规”。虽然Circle公司定期发布由顶级审计机构出具的储备金证明报告,但历史上曾有过其他稳定币因储备金不透明或管理不善而导致脱锚(价格跌破1美元)的先例。其次,监管政策的不确定性始终是悬在USDC头上的达摩克利斯之剑。美国政府对于稳定币的监管框架仍在完善中,任何关于存款保险、洗钱防范或技术要求的新法规,都可能对USDC的运营模式产生深远影响。此外,由于USDC基于以太坊、Solana、Algorand等多条公链发行,用户还需要警惕智能合约漏洞或跨链桥攻击带来的资产损失风险。
总体来看,USDC不仅仅是一种数字货币,它更是传统金融体系与加密金融体系之间的桥梁。对于普通用户而言,持有USDC相当于在数字钱包里拥有了“数字美元”,可以方便地在全球交易所进行交易、进行套利或参与DeFi挖矿。对于企业和机构,USDC则意味着更低的合规成本、更快的结算速度和更大的全球市场触达能力。随着全球数字化转型的加速,像USDC这样有真实储备支撑、合规透明的稳定币,其重要性只会与日俱增。无论你是保守的资产配置者,还是激进的加密探索者,了解并善用USDC,都将成为你在数字金融时代不可或缺的基础技能。
USDC(USD Coin)是目前全球主流合规的稳定币之一,其价值与美元1:1锚定。对于许多加密货币新手来说,“USDC怎么用”是进入区块链世界的第一个实际问题。本文将详细拆解USDC的核心使用场景,包括购买、转账、理财以及在去中心化金融(DeFi)中的应用。
首先,理解USDC的基本功能:它像是一种“数字美元”。你可以在中心化交易所(如币安、欧易、Coinbase)用法币直接购买USDC。购买后,USDC会存放在交易所的账户中。此时,你面临第一个选择——提现到自己的加密钱包(如MetaMask、Ledger或Trust Wallet)还是留在交易所。如果你只是短线交易或使用交易所的理财服务,保留在交易所即可;如果需要参与链上交互,则需提现到钱包。提现时,务必确认网络类型(通常选择ERC-20或Solana等),不同网络的转账费用差异巨大,ERC-20费用较高但兼容性最广,Solana或Stellar网络则速度快且费用极低。
其次,转账与支付是USDC的典型用法。当你向他人转账USDC时,只需要对方的钱包地址和正确的网络。USDC的转账记录永久记录在区块链上,因此不可逆。如果你需要在日常商业或跨境汇款中使用USDC,许多第三方支付工具(如Circle的支付API)已支持直接结算USDC。此外,部分Visa卡和加密借记卡也支持直接消费USDC,用户可以将链上的USDC充值到卡内,然后在全球支持Visa的商户刷卡消费,完成法币结算。
第三,理财与收益是使用USDC的重要进阶场景。由于USDC是稳定币,其价格波动极小,持币者通常利用它获取无风险或低风险收益。常见做法包括:
1. 在中心化交易所的“理财”或“活期宝”中存入USDC,获取年化收益(通常在3%-8%之间,视市场流动性而定);
2. 在DeFi协议(如Aave、Compound、Curve)中存入USDC作为流动性提供者,赚取存款利息或交易手续费;
3. 在去中心化交易所(如Uniswap)中提供USDC/ETH或USDC/USDT的交易对流动性,获取交易手续费分成,但需注意无偿损失风险(由于USDC与USDT均为稳定币,相关流动性池的无偿损失风险极低)。
第四,USDC在借贷中的应用也值得注意。你可以在DeFi借贷协议中存入USDC作为抵押物,借出其他加密货币(如ETH、BTC)进行杠杆交易;或者存入其他资产借出USDC。由于USDC是最干净、最透明的美元抵押品之一,其借贷利率通常较低且极其稳定。
最后,使用USDC的一些安全提醒:
1. 始终确认网络,不要将Solana网络的USDC发送到Ethereum地址;
2. 不要在未经验证的DeFi网站或智能合约中授权你的钱包,以免资金被黑客转走;
3. USDC可以在主流钱包之间自由转移,但确保你在钱包中有足够的原生代币(如Ethereum上的ETH)来支付Gas费用;
4. USDC受美国监管机构监督,其发行方Circle每月发布审计报告证明储备充足,因此其信任度在所有稳定币中最高。
总结来说,USDC怎么用?它既是一种简单的美元替代品,也是DeFi世界的入场券。从购买、转账到理财、借贷,USDC的使用路径非常清晰。无论你是希望规避法币波动、开展跨境交易,还是获取理财收益,USDC都是最安全、合规的稳定币选择之一。熟悉它之后,你会发现在区块链世界里处理资金将变得更加高效和自由。
Withdrawing cryptocurrency from major exchanges like Binance, Huobi (now known as HTX), and OKX is a fundamental skill for any crypto investor. Whether you are moving funds to a hardware wallet for long-term storage or transferring tokens to another platform for trading, understanding the withdrawal process is crucial. This guide provides a clear, step-by-step breakdown for each exchange, focusing on security and efficiency.
First, it is important to understand the general steps that apply to all three exchanges. Before initiating a withdrawal, you must verify your account (KYC) and ensure you have the correct receiving address for your chosen cryptocurrency. Always double-check the network – sending a token on the wrong blockchain can result in permanent loss of funds. The process typically involves logging in, navigating to the "Wallet" or "Assets" section, selecting "Withdraw," and entering the destination address and amount.
Withdrawing from Binance
Binance is the world's largest exchange by volume. To withdraw, log into your account and click on "Wallet" in the top right corner, then select "Fiat and Spot." Find the cryptocurrency you want to withdraw and click "Withdraw." You will need to paste the recipient's address and select the correct network (e.g., BEP-20, ERC-20, TRC-20). Double-check the network fee displayed, as it varies by blockchain. Binance will send a confirmation email and SMS code to authorize the transaction. Once confirmed, the withdrawal is usually processed within minutes, but may take longer during network congestion.
Withdrawing from Huobi (HTX)
Huobi, rebranded as HTX, follows a similar process. After logging in, hover over "Assets" and select "Spot Account." Find your token and click "Withdraw." You must add the withdrawal address to your address book first for security reasons. Enter the amount, choose the correct network, and complete the 2FA verification (Google Authenticator or SMS). HTX often requires an email confirmation as well. The minimum withdrawal amount and fees are clearly displayed. For high-volume withdrawals, HTX may require manual review, which can take a few hours.
Withdrawing from OKX
OKX provides a user-friendly withdrawal interface. Start by clicking "Assets" and then "Withdraw." You can either select an address from your saved list or add a new one. OKX strongly recommends whitelisting withdrawal addresses to prevent theft. After entering the address and amount, you must select the proper network. OKX will then prompt you to complete security checks, including email verification and Google Authenticator. Once submitted, the system processes the request instantly for most coins. OKX also offers a "Withdraw to external wallet" option that clearly shows the estimated arrival time and fee.
Key Security Tips for All Exchanges
Regardless of which exchange you use, never share your withdrawal confirmation code with anyone. Always use a reliable and secure internet connection. For large withdrawals, consider testing with a small amount first to confirm the address and network are correct. Enable all available security features, such as anti-phishing codes and device management. Finally, be aware of withdrawal limits – most exchanges impose daily limits based on your verification level. If you need to move a large amount, you may need to complete additional verification or request a limit increase in advance.
In conclusion, withdrawing crypto from Binance, Huobi, and OKX is straightforward once you understand the common steps. The key is meticulous attention to detail: confirm the token, the network, and the address three times before submitting. By following the steps outlined above and prioritizing security, you can safely and efficiently move your digital assets to any wallet or platform you choose. Remember that blockchain transactions are irreversible, so caution is always the best policy.
When a new coin gets listed on Binance, many traders quickly move to secure their tokens. However, one of the most common questions among users—especially newcomers—is how to actually withdraw these coins from the exchange. Understanding the process is crucial, because keeping large amounts of crypto on an exchange carries risks, such as hacking or withdrawal freezes. This guide walks you through the exact steps to withdraw your newly listed Binance coins safely and efficiently.
Step 1: Check the Withdrawal Status
Not all newly listed coins are immediately available for withdrawal. Binance often imposes a temporary withdrawal suspension right after a new listing to ensure network stability and prevent market manipulation. Before you attempt any transaction, go to the coin's deposit and withdrawal page on Binance. Look for a green “Open” status or a red “Suspended” notice. If it is suspended, you will need to wait for Binance to announce the reopening of withdrawals—this can take anywhere from 30 minutes to 24 hours.
Step 2: Prepare an External Wallet Address
You cannot withdraw crypto directly to a bank account. You need a compatible cryptocurrency wallet. For example, if the coin is an ERC-20 token (based on Ethereum), you will need an Ethereum wallet address (like MetaMask or MyEtherWallet). If it is a BEP-20 token (Binance Smart Chain), you can use Trust Wallet or Binance Chain Wallet. Double-check the network type: sending a BEP-20 token to an ERC-20 address can result in a permanent loss of funds.
Step 3: Navigate to the Withdrawal Page
Log into your Binance account. On the top-right menu, hover over “Wallet” and select “Spot Wallet” or “Fiat and Spot.” Find the specific newly listed coin in your asset list. Click the “Withdraw” button next to it. You will be prompted to enter the recipient’s wallet address, the network selection, and the amount.
Step 4: Enter the Correct Network
This is the most critical part. Binance will show multiple network options for the same coin (e.g., BEP-2, BEP-20, ERC-20, TRC-20). You must select the same network that your external wallet supports. If your wallet supports Binance Smart Chain (BSC), choose BEP-20. If it supports Ethereum, choose ERC-20. Using the wrong network will result in lost funds. Also, check the withdrawal fee—BEP-20 fees are usually lower than ERC-20 fees.
Step 5: Complete Security Verification
Binance will require you to pass security checks before processing the withdrawal. This typically includes an email confirmation code, an SMS code, and sometimes a Google Authenticator code. Some high-value withdrawals may also require a whitelist address setup. Make sure your phone and email are accessible. If you have two-factor authentication enabled, have your device ready to generate the code.
Step 6: Confirm and Wait for Network Confirmation
After clicking “Submit,” Binance will process the request. The time it takes depends on the network congestion. For Bitcoin or Ethereum, it could be minutes to hours. For Solana or BSC, it is often just a few seconds. Binance will provide a Transaction ID (TXID) that you can track on a blockchain explorer. Once the network confirms the transaction, your funds will appear in your external wallet.
Important Tips for New Users
- Always do a small test withdrawal first, especially for a coin you have never withdrawn before. Send a tiny amount (like 0.001 BNB or equivalent) to your wallet to verify the address and network work correctly.
- Beware of phishing sites. Always double-check that you are on the official Binance website (binance.com) and not a fake clone site.
- Never share your private keys or seed phrase with anyone. Binance will never ask for them.
- If you are withdrawing to a decentralized exchange or DeFi platform, ensure the smart contract is secure.
- Keep track of withdrawal minimums. Binance sets a minimum withdrawal amount for each crypto. If you try to withdraw less than the minimum, the transaction will be blocked.
Common Problems and Solutions
If your withdrawal is stuck as “Pending,” it may be due to high network traffic. Wait a few minutes, and check the TXID on a block explorer. If it shows “Failed,” the funds should be returned to your Binance wallet automatically within 30 minutes. If your withdrawal is rejected, it is often because of incorrect address formatting or network mismatch. Recheck your input and try again.
By following these steps carefully, you can withdraw newly listed Binance coins without losing funds or falling into common traps. The key takeaway is patience and precision: wait for the withdrawal to be enabled, use the correct network, and always test with a small amount first. Once you master this process, moving crypto between exchanges and wallets becomes a routine, low-risk task.
Withdrawing cryptocurrencies or fiat currency from major exchanges like Huobi, Binance, and OKX is a routine task for traders and investors. However, the process can vary slightly depending on the platform and the type of asset you are moving.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ions for each exchange while highlighting common pitfalls and security best practices. Whether you are transferring to a wallet, another exchange, or a bank account, understanding the specific requirements of each platform is essential to avoid delays or lost funds.
Withdrawing from Binance
Binance is one of the most user-friendly exchanges for withdrawals. First, log in to your account and navigate to the "Wallet" section, then select "Withdraw." Choose the cryptocurrency you wish to send (e.g., BTC, ETH, USDT). You will be prompted to enter the recipient's wallet address. For added security, Binance requires whitelisting new addresses—a process where you must confirm the address via email or SMS before it becomes active. Next, select the network (e.g., ERC-20, BEP-2, BEP-20). This step is critical: sending tokens on the wrong network can result in permanent loss. After entering the amount, review the fees (which vary by coin and network traffic) and confirm the transaction. For fiat withdrawals, navigate to "Buy Crypto" > "Withdraw Fiat" and choose your bank transfer method. Minimum withdrawal amounts and processing times apply.
Withdrawing from OKX (formerly OKEx)
OKX offers a similar flow but with unique verification steps. After logging in, go to "Assets" > "Withdraw." Select the asset and input the wallet address. OKX requires 2FA authentication, so have your Google Authenticator or SMS codes ready. One key difference is OKX's "Address Risk Scan" feature—it automatically flags suspicious addresses before the withdrawal is processed. For large amounts, you may need to complete a video verification or wait for manual review. For fiat withdrawals, OKX supports local bank transfers in many regions and peer-to-peer (P2P) options. Always double-check the network compatibility. OKX also offers a "Withdraw via Email" function for authorized addresses, saving time for frequent users.
Withdrawing from Huobi
Huobi follows a similar structure but with notable security layers. Access "Assets" > "Withdraw" from the dashboard. Select your coin and paste the withdrawal address. Huobi allows you to "Add Address" as a trusted contact, which reduces verification friction for future withdrawals. The platform also supports "Internal Transfers" between Huobi accounts, which is faster and often fee-free. For external transfers, you must confirm via email and 2FA. Huobi’s withdrawal limits depend on your VIP tier—higher volume traders enjoy higher limits and lower fees. For fiat withdrawals, Huobi uses its Global OTC desk or third-party payment processors. Processing times can range from minutes for crypto to 1-5 business days for fiat.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
Regardless of the exchange, users often lose funds by sending coins to the wrong network. For example, sending ERC-20 USDT to a BEP-20 address. Always triple-check the network tag, especially for tokens like XRP or EOS that require a "Memo" or "Destination Tag." If you enter the memo incorrectly, the exchange may not credit your account. Another common error is ignoring minimum withdrawal thresholds—small amounts may not be worth the fees. Finally, ensure your account is fully verified. Unverified accounts on Binance, OKX, or Huobi often have severely restricted withdrawal limits or are blocked entirely.
Security Tips for Safe Withdrawals
Always use a hardware wallet or a trusted hot wallet for long-term storage rather than leaving funds on the exchange. Enable withdrawal whitelist functions on all platforms. Never share your 2FA codes or private keys. For large withdrawals, consider performing a small test transaction first. If you experience delays, check the exchange's withdrawal status page—network congestion or maintenance can cause temporary holds. If you suspect your account has been compromised, freeze withdrawals immediately and contact support.
Conclusion
Withdrawing from Binance, OKX, and Huobi is straightforward when you follow the platform-specific steps and remain vigilant about network selection and security. Each exchange provides its own tools—like address whitelisting, risk scans, and internal transfers—to make the process safer. By staying informed about fees, limits, and verification requirements, you can move your crypto or cash efficiently and without stress. Always bookmark the official withdrawal pages and ignore unsolicited support messages to avoid phishing scams.

在加密货币与区块链技术快速迭代的今天,币安(Binance)作为全球领先的数字资产交易平台,其生态体系不断扩展。对于许多用户和开发者而言,“币安云”与“币安交易所”这两个概念常常被提及,也容易产生混淆。本文将围绕这两个关键词,进行一次清晰的衍生与区分解析,帮助读者理解它们各自的功能定位、核心区别以及在实际应用中的联动关系。
首先,我们需要明确什么是“币安交易所”。币安交易所是面向普通用户和投资者的核心交易平台,提供现货、合约、杠杆、期权等多种数字资产交易服务。用户可以在这里进行比特币、以太坊等数百种加密货币的买卖、充提、理财及NFT市场操作。它的核心功能是撮合交易、价格发现和资产管理,是零售与机构投资者最常用的金融入口。而“币安云”则是一个截然不同的产品层次。币安云本质上是一个基于币安交易所底层技术架构的SaaS(软件即服务)解决方案,旨在帮助个人、企业或机构快速搭建自己的数字资产交易平台。通过币安云,客户可以一键获得与币安交易所同级别的流动性、撮合引擎、风控系统以及钱包服务。
从关键词衍生角度来看,这两者的关联性体现在“技术共享”与“生态衍生”上。币安云继承了币安交易所的核心安全基因与高并发处理能力,但其服务对象并非普通散户,而是想要运营自己交易所的创业者或金融机构。例如,一个加密项目方可以利用币安云快速上线一个子交易所,而该子交易所的交易深度将直接共享币安主站的全球流动性池。这种设计使得币安云成为了币安交易所生态向外延伸的“技术输出端口”。
在具体应用场景中,两者的差异进一步显现。币安交易所强调的是“即用性”——用户登录即可交易;而币安云强调的是“可定制性”——客户拥有独立的后台管理系统、独立的域名、独立的品牌界面,并可以自定义上币规则、交易费率及KYC(身份认证)流程。对于中小型交易所、做市商或区域性金融平台来说,币安云降低了搭建交易所的技术门槛和运维成本,使其能够借助币安的品牌信誉与安全背书迅速起步。
从搜索引擎优化和用户搜索意图的角度看,当用户搜索“币安云与币安交易所”时,其深层需求往往包括:两者是否收费不同?云交易服务是否安全?个人能否直接使用币安云?以及如何从币安交易所过渡到使用币安云服务?针对这些问题,我们可以给出明确的回答:币安交易所对交易用户按费率和提现规则收费,而币安云面向企业客户提供定制化报价,通常包括月费及交易量分成;在安全性上,币安云的底层安全架构与币安交易所一致,但客户的独立运营需自行负责运营侧的合规与风控;个人用户无法直接使用币安云开账户交易,需通过币安交易所进行个人交易,而币安云的服务对象是机构或企业主。
最后,两者在生态角色上互为补充。币安交易所是“前线战场”,服务于全球亿万用户;币安云则是“后勤基地”,为更多希望入场加密金融服务的创业者提供武器与铠甲。理解这一层关系,有助于从业者根据自己的身份(用户还是平台方)选择正确的工具。对于普通投资者,专注于币安交易所即可;对于有技术或资源背景的团队,研究并利用币安云来构建自己的业务,则是一条值得探索的路径。在搜索和内容创作中,将“币安云”与“币安交易所”进行对比分析,不仅能够满足用户的信息获取需求,也能帮助用户在复杂的加密生态中做出更精准的决策。
在加密货币与区块链技术的快速发展进程中,币安(Binance)作为全球领先的数字资产交易平台,与其自主研发的币安链(BNB Chain)始终扮演着核心角色。许多用户虽然熟悉“币安”这个品牌,但对“币安交易所”与“币安链”之间的逻辑关系、功能差异以及协同效应仍存在认知模糊。本文将从关键词衍生的角度,系统梳理这两大核心概念,帮助读者理解它们如何在加密世界中构筑一个高效、开放且具备高流动性的生态闭环。
一、币安交易所:流量与流动性的核心引擎
币安交易所是全球用户量最大、交易深度最好的中心化数字资产交易平台(CEX)。其核心价值在于为用户提供现货、合约、杠杆、期权等多样化的交易服务,同时具备极高的撮合效率与安全保障机制。从“币安交易所”这一关键词可以衍生出:高流动性、法币入金通道、Launchpad(新币发行平台)、理财服务、API量化交易、以及全球合规运营等子概念。币安交易所不仅是绝大多数投资者进入数字世界的入口,也是优质项目进行融资与用户获取的首选阵地。无论是比特币、以太坊等主流资产,还是新兴的DeFi或Meme币,币安交易所凭借其巨量的盘口深度,有效降低了用户的交易滑点与操作风险。
二、币安链:去中心化应用与智能合约的基础设施
币安链(BNB Chain)并非单一条链,而是包含了BNB Beacon Chain(原币安链)与BNB Smart Chain(智能链)的双链架构。其中,BNB Smart Chain(BSC)通过兼容以太坊虚拟机(EVM),实现了低费用、高速处理与极高的开发者友好度。从“币安链”这一关键词可以衍生出:BSC生态、DeFi(去中心化金融)、GameFi(游戏化金融)、跨链桥、DApp开发、BEP-20代币标准、验证节点以及公链竞争等概念。币安链的出现,将中心化交易所的活跃流量导入了去中心化的链上世界,使得用户可以在不离开币安体系的前提下,直接参与链上挖矿、流动性提供、NFT铸造与交易等多样化的Web3活动。
三、枢纽关系:交易所与公链的“飞轮效应”
币安交易所与币安链之间形成了极强的协同效应,这也是币安生态能够实现快速增长的关键。首先,币安交易所为币安链上的项目提供了便捷的上币通道与市场流动性,许多BSC上成功的DeFi项目会优先在币安交易所上线现货交易对,从而获取更广泛的投资者群体。其次,币安链通过低廉的Gas费用与强大的开发者支持计划,吸引了大量项目方与用户迁移至BSC生态,这些链上活动反过来又增加了对BNB(币安币)的需求,而BNB既是交易所的平台币,也是币安链的燃料资产,这种双重属性强化了整个生态的闭环经济模型。
此外,币安提供的“跨链桥”技术使用户可以快速将资产从以太坊、Polygon等其他公链转移至币安链,并在交易所内直接与链上DeFi应用完成交互。这种“中心化撮合+去中心化存证”的混合模式,有效解决了纯去中心化交易所深度不足的问题,同时也避免了纯中心化交易所的透明度争议。
四、未来展望:合规化与多链融合
随着全球加密监管政策的日趋明朗,币安正在不断加强交易所的合规化建设,包括推出区域化合规平台、引入KYC/AML更严格的审核措施。与此同时,币安链也在持续升级其技术架构,例如通过“opBNB”增强Layer 2扩展能力,以及通过“Greenfield”项目探索去中心化存储与数据主权。这些举措表明,币安交易所与币安链正在从“交易与应用的简单叠加”走向“多链并存、合规优先、资产互联”的高级生态阶段。
对于普通用户而言,理解币安交易所与币安链之间的关系,有助于更高效地利用这一生态工具:在交易所中完成法币出入金与资产配置,在币安链上参与深度链上活动,从而最大程度地享受加密世界的成长红利。无论是投资者、开发者还是研究者,这两大组件都构成了理解现代区块链商业运作不可忽视的基石。

With the rapid evolution of cryptocurrency trading platforms, users often find themselves comparing the functionalities of Binance Cloud and the standard Binance Exchange. While both are rooted in the Binance ecosystem, they serve fundamentally different purposes, especially when it comes to the crucial operation of fund withdrawal. Understanding the distinct withdrawal processes is essential for ensuring your digital assets are moved safely to an external wallet or bank account.
First, it is important to clarify what Binance Cloud is. Binance Cloud is a white-label solution that allows businesses and entrepreneurs to launch their own cryptocurrency exchanges using Binance’s technology and liquidity. It is essentially a turnkey platform for a third-party exchange. Therefore, when you ask "how to withdraw from Binance Cloud," you are actually referring to withdrawing from a specific exchange that was built using Binance Cloud infrastructure. The withdrawal process on a Binance Cloud-based exchange may vary significantly depending on the platform’s individual settings. Typically, you would log into your account on that specific exchange, navigate to the "Wallet" or "Funds" section, and select "Withdraw." You will then choose the cryptocurrency, enter the destination wallet address, and confirm the transaction. However, since these exchanges are operated independently, they may implement withdrawal fees, minimum withdrawal limits, and security verification steps that differ from the official Binance Exchange.
In contrast, withdrawing from the official Binance Exchange is a standardized and highly streamlined process. To withdraw crypto from Binance, you must first log in to your account and go to the "Wallet" menu, then click on "Withdraw." You can select either "Withdraw Crypto" to send funds to an external wallet or "Withdraw Fiat" to transfer funds like USD or EUR to your bank account. For crypto withdrawals, Binance will require you to choose the correct network (e.g., BNB Smart Chain, Ethereum, or Bitcoin network). It is critical to match the network of the receiving wallet to avoid permanent loss of funds. Binance also enforces 2FA (Two-Factor Authentication) and email confirmations to secure the transaction. For fiat withdrawals, you must have completed KYC (Know Your Customer) verification and linked a verified payment method, such as a bank account or credit card. The processing time for fiat withdrawals can range from a few hours to several business days, depending on your region and payment provider.
A key distinction is that Binance Cloud exchanges do not provide direct access to the full liquidity pool of Binance Exchange in the same way. While they borrow liquidity from Binance, the withdrawal process is managed by the operator of the cloud exchange. This means you cannot take advantage of Binance’s bulk withdrawal fee discounts or its advanced security features unless the cloud platform explicitly offers them. Conversely, on the official Binance platform, you benefit from well-documented withdrawal limits based on your account verification level. Unverified or basic accounts may have significantly lower daily withdrawal caps, while verified users can withdraw larger amounts.
Another practical consideration is withdrawal fees. Binance Exchange frequently updates its withdrawal fees based on network congestion and asset type. For instance, withdrawing Bitcoin might incur a fixed fee, while sending a stablecoin like USDT on the TRC-20 network might cost less than a dollar. On Binance Cloud-based exchanges, fees can be set arbitrarily by the exchange operator and may be higher or lower than Binance’s own rates. Always check the fee schedule before confirming a withdrawal to avoid unexpected charges.
For security, users should be cautious when withdrawing from any platform. On both Binance Cloud and the official Binance Exchange, always whitelist withdrawal addresses when possible. This adds an extra layer of security by only allowing funds to be sent to pre-approved addresses. Additionally, never share your private keys or withdrawal codes with anyone. If you encounter a withdrawal issue on a Binance Cloud exchange, you must contact that specific platform’s customer support, as Binance itself is not responsible for third-party services.
In summary, the process of withdrawing funds differs between Binance Cloud and the official Binance Exchange mainly due to the decentralized control of cloud platforms versus the centralized, standardized operation of Binance.com. For the safest and most reliable experience, always use the official Binance Exchange if you have the option. However, if you must withdraw from a Binance Cloud-based exchange, carefully review its terms, fees, and security protocols, and ensure you are using the correct destination address on the correct network. By understanding these differences, you can securely manage your assets across the Binance ecosystem.
